When a prisoner transport plane crashes, one prisoner, Mark Sheridan, skillfully escapes and save lives at the same time. Deputy Sam Gerard and his team of U.S. Marshals pursue relentlessly, but Gerard begins to suspect that there is more to the exceptional fugitive than what he has been told. Meanwhile, Sheridan struggles to avoid capture while seeking answers of his own. Until the final scene, both Gerard and Sheridan are in jeopardy of the unknown.

U.S. Marshals (1998): A Gripping Action-Thriller That Keeps You on the Edge

Released in 1998, "U.S. Marshals" stands out as a riveting action-crime thriller that captures the intensity and suspense synonymous with late 90s Hollywood blockbusters. Directed by the seasoned filmmaker Stuart Baird, this film is a standalone sequel to the hugely popular "The Fugitive" (1993), though it features a fresh story and characters. The screenplay was penned by John Pogue, crafting an intriguing narrative woven with twists and high-stakes chases.

This movie skillfully combines the genres of action, crime, and thriller to present a story layered with mystery, tension, and adrenaline-pumping sequences.

Plot Overview

U.S. Marshals tells the story of U.S. Deputy Marshal Sam Gerard, who is tasked with tracking down a fugitive named Mark Sheridan after a plane crash in Chicago. Sheridan, portrayed by Wesley Snipes, is a former CIA operative accused of multiple murders and treason. From the outset, Gerard suspects that Sheridan's guilt might not be as clear-cut as it seems.

What ensues is an intense manhunt across various locations, filled with danger, deception, and double-crosses. The film delves into themes of justice, trust, and redemption as Gerard and his team get closer to uncovering the truth behind Sheridan's past and the conspiracy framing him. The narrative deftly maintains suspense by challenging viewers to question who's truly at fault.

Main Cast and Their Performances

  • Tommy Lee Jones reprises his role as Deputy U.S. Marshal Sam Gerard. With his commanding screen presence and sharp, no-nonsense portrayal, Jones gives the character a gritty authenticity, perfectly embodying the tough lawman with a nuanced sense of morality. His pursuit of justice drives the film forward.
  • Wesley Snipes takes on the role of Mark Sheridan, balancing the figure of a fugitive with shades of vulnerability and complexity. Snipes' performance adds depth to a character who might easily have been reduced to a one-dimensional villain; instead, he evokes empathy and mystery.
  • Robert Downey Jr. plays a supporting yet memorable role as John Royce, a fellow U.S. Marshal whose involvement adds layers to the unfolding conspiracy and moral ambiguity. Downey Jr.'s energetic performance complements the tension between Gerard and Sheridan.
  • The supporting cast features a variety of skilled actors who contribute to the storyline's development, creating a credible environment for the riveting chase and courtroom intrigue throughout the film.

Direction and Writing

Stuart Baird, known primarily for his editing prowess on iconic action films, made his directorial debut with "U.S. Marshals." His expertise in pacing and tension is evident throughout the movie, evident in the meticulous construction of suspenseful scenes and action sequences. Baird combines expert direction with John Pogue's tightly woven screenplay to deliver a plot that is both engaging and thrilling.

The script balances character development with plot progression seamlessly. It avoids overcomplicating the storyline despite its multiple twists and keeps audiences invested in both the chase and the deeper mystery of Sheridan's past and innocence.

Technical Aspects and Cinematography

The film showcases excellent cinematography, using urban landscapes and claustrophobic interiors to heighten the mood of the manhunt. The editing maintains brisk pacing without sacrificing clarity. Action scenes are choreographed for maximum impact, combining practical effects with realistic stunts that hold up even today.

Conclusion

"U.S. Marshals" is a compelling 90s action thriller that builds on the legacy of "The Fugitive" while standing on its own merits. The film's strong cast performances, especially by Tommy Lee Jones and Wesley Snipes, combined with Stuart Baird's competent direction and tight writing by John Pogue, make it a must-watch for fans of intrigue-filled, action-packed cinema. Its blend of crime, suspense, and moral complexity offers both entertainment and thoughtful storytelling.

For viewers interested in a film that delivers tension, drama, and well-crafted action sequences, "U.S. Marshals" (1998) is a worthy choice. The movie remains a solid entry in the genre of action crime thrillers, successfully capturing the spirit of 90s Hollywood.
